About the Office of Servicemembers' Group Life Insurance (OSGLI) Customer Service Center

The OSGLI Customer Service Center is a critical component of arenaflex's operations, providing essential support to servicemembers, veterans, and their families. As a Customer Service Representative in this center, you will play a vital role in delivering exceptional service, answering customer inquiries, and resolving issues in a professional and courteous manner. With a strong commitment to customer satisfaction, you will be the face of arenaflex, providing personalized support and guidance to those who need it most.

Key Responsibilities

  • Provide accurate and timely information to policyholders, parents, spouses, and beneficiaries regarding benefit coverage, policy details, and other related inquiries
  • Receive, evaluate, and respond to customer inquiries via phone, email, or mail, using computerized systems for tracking, information gathering, and troubleshooting
  • Assess customer needs and suggest alternative products or services to meet their requirements
  • Handle customer complaints and issues in a professional and empathetic manner, escalating complex cases to senior representatives or management as needed
  • Utilize strong communication and interpersonal skills to build trust and rapport with customers, ensuring a positive experience and promoting arenaflex's products and services
  • Maintain accurate records of customer interactions, using computerized systems to update policy information, track customer inquiries, and document resolutions
  • Collaborate with internal stakeholders, including underwriting, claims, and policy administration teams, to resolve customer issues and provide seamless support
